Top Tourist Attractions in Alps on Map of Italy

One of the most popular tourist attractions in the Alps on the map of Italy is the Dolomites mountain range, which is a UNESCO World Heritage site. Other must-see destinations include Lake Como, the Aosta Valley, and the charming town of Cortina d'Ampezzo. Whether you're interested in hiking, skiing, or simply taking in the stunning views, there is something for everyone in the Italian Alps.

The Best Time to Visit the Italian Alps

If you're planning a trip to the Alps on the map of Italy, it's important to consider the time of year. While the region is beautiful year-round, the best time to visit depends on your interests and priorities. For example, if you're interested in skiing or snowboarding, the winter months are ideal. On the other hand, if you prefer hiking or exploring charming mountain villages, the summer and early fall are the perfect times to visit.

Sample Local Cuisine in the Italian Alps

One of my favorite aspects of traveling to the Alps on the map of Italy was sampling the delicious local cuisine. From hearty stews and soups to delicious pastries and cakes, the food in this region is a true delight for the senses. Some of my personal favorites included polenta served with rich meat ragù, hearty barley soup with beans and potatoes, and sweet apple strudel topped with vanilla ice cream.
